Meanwhile the NFL continues to lose the battle to reduce concussions in the league.  Best way to reduce head hunting is to suspend the hitting player for every game the injured player misses.

That sounds ripe for abuse, particularly of teams in your own division. A player lower on the depth chart is dealt a nasty but borderline legal hit by the other team's star corner, or safety, or linebacker, or whatever, and then "misses" the next five weeks of the season, including their next get-together and a few divisional games in between.
